LEIGH ENGINEERING & MANAGEMENT SERVICES
Business Support
1 BEECHMONT GROVE, BIRCHES HEAD, STOKE ON TRENT, ST1 6TR STAFFORDSHIRE
Contact
No contact information available
Nearby in STAFFORDSHIRE
Partner services
Opening hours
Hours not available
Other business support nearby
Discover also in STAFFORDSHIRE